Grants/Finance Associate

Company: Hudson-Webber Foundation
Location: 333 West Fort Street
Detroit, MI 48315
Website: www.hudson-webber.org
How to apply: See Below
Job Category: Finance
Description:
The Grants/Finance Associate provides support for the grant and finance functions of the Foundation.  In addition, the Grants/Finance Associate supports the Foundation’s computer network and other administrative related activity requiring independent analysis, judgement, and knowledge of the Foundation’s operations and grantmaking. The Grants/Finance Associate position reports to the Director of Finance. The successful candidate must be highly organized, detail oriented, and must be able to function well as a participant in a small, highly motivated team of individuals.

Responsibilities include:
1. Grants Administration – Under the supervision of the Program Director: Respond to inquiries for Foundation guidelines/application procedure; Assist the Program Director in maintaining relationships with and responding to inquiries from potential and existing grantees; Maintain comprehensive grant files; Manage the administration of the grantmaking process:Prepare annual letters for fiduciary relationship confirmation
2. Finance  Administration – Under the supervision of the Finance Director: Aid the Director of Finance with the finance and accounting functions of the Foundation including accounts payable and financial reporting to the board of trustees; Produce various year-end reports for annual audit and 990PF: future grants payment commitments, refunds, historical contributions, etc.; Schedule and coordinate grant payments in consultation with the Director of Finance and the Program Director; Prepare reports in Excel: grants committed by mission worksheet, strategic grant plan worksheet; Handle grantees’audit inquiries from accountants re. grants paid to grantees; Maintain Trustee attendance chart, calculate and administer the Foundation’s Matching Gifts Program and Meeting Reserve Program; Respond to requests for updates from outside organizations (Foundation Center, COF, CMF, etc) for financial information; Ensure the preparation, copying and mailing of the Finance Committee and Board meeting materials
3. Technology Administration: Work with the Director of Finance to support the Foundation’s computer system and assure that all applications are functioning properly with support from IT consultant; Maintain backup planning and response as required; Maintain records of computer expenditures and replacement timelines; Under direction of Program Director and Director of Finance maintain and update the Foundation’s Web page
4. Other: Assist with the archiving of Foundation records; Coordinate the publication of the Foundation’s biennial report; Work closely with other staff to effectively coordinate overall operations of the Foundation; Assist in general office administration as required; Exercise a very high degree of independent judgment, tact and discretion in the execution of assigned responsibilities

Requirements:
Bachelors degree preferred.  Experience and high-level skills with Microsoft ACCESS, EXCEL and accounting software.  Good communication skills.  At least three years of experience in a professional office environment.
